MySQL是一個常用的關系型數據庫管理系統,使用SQL語言進行操作。在MySQL中,可以使用命令來創建表格。下面將介紹MySQL創建表格的命令。
CREATE TABLE `table_name` ( `column1_name` datatype constraints, `column2_name` datatype constraints, ... PRIMARY KEY (`primary_key_column_name`) ) ENGINE=storage_engine;
在上述命令中,需要替換的部分如下:
table_name
:要創建的表格的名稱。column1_name
,column2_name
等:要創建的列名。datatype
:列的數據類型。constraints
:列的約束條件,如NOT NULL、UNIQUE等等。primary_key_column_name
:表格的主鍵列。storage_engine
:表格使用的存儲引擎。
下面是一個示例命令,創建了一個名為students
的表格:
CREATE TABLE `students` ( `id` int NOT NULL AUTO_INCREMENT, `name` varchar(50) NOT NULL, `age` int, PRIMARY KEY (`id`) ) ENGINE=InnoDB;
該命令創建了一個包含三個列的表格,分別是id
、name
和age
。其中,id
是主鍵列,使用了AUTO_INCREMENT
約束條件,表示自增長。而name
和age
分別是varchar和int類型的列,name
列和age
列均使用了NOT NULL
約束條件。
創建MySQL表格的命令非常靈活,可以根據實際需求進行調整。但需要注意的是,表格的創建需要遵循一定的規范和約束條件,否則可能導致表格使用時出現問題。